Blood stasis versus Cold-Damp — why the city name can drop out
Fixed, stabbing, worse with rest often reads as Blood stasis. Heavy, weather-sensitive ache often reads as Cold-Damp. That distinction survives if you delete “Mint Hill.” It is why this page is not a doorway.
Cupping and gua sha for pain
Local stagnation in muscle may get cups or scraping. Nerve-root compression with progressive weakness is an emergency or specialist conversation first.
